
Malawi Airlines Limited
Malawi Airlines Limited is a registered partnership company with shareholding between Malawi Government and Ethiopian Airlines Enterprise. Malawi Airlines is the national flag carrier that operates B737-700, B737- 800 and Q400 Aircrafts having direct flights to regional cities of Johannesburg; Lusaka; Harare and Dar es Salaam; besides daily domestic flights between Lilongwe and Blantyre. CUSTOMER SERVICE AGENT (MZUZU AIRPORT)
Applications are invited from suitably qualified persons to fill in the position of Customer Service Agent based in Mzuzu Airport. The position holder will be reporting to the Station Manager.
Duties and Responsibilities
- Carry out flight observations and handling of incoming and outgoing passengers, mail and cargo as per standard.
- Handling airport last minute Sales for passengers’ /excess baggage.
- Prepare passenger, cargo/mail according to airline’s standards.
- Handling boarding and disembarking of passengers including loading and unloading of baggage and cargo.
- Ensures that passengers, cargo and mail are received and properly ticketed, billed and handled and the necessary records and reports are prepared.
- Liaise with ground handling staff (Ramp, Load Control and Baggage Service) for efficient service delivery.
- Assist passengers with special needs.
- Balancing of flight coupons after flight closure.
- Checking visa, health and immigration (TIMATIC) requirements of passengers.
- Prepares ticket uplift envelopes; flight files sales and other reports and required records.
- Support passengers on arriving international flights.
- Handling all Baggage Irregularity.
- Assisting passengers through arrivals and check-in processes, including passengers with special needs and VIP, VVIP and CIP passengers.
- Preparation of daily, weekly, monthly, and quarterly statistics for passenger, cargo and mail.
- Adhere consistently to airline safety and security policy and procedures.
- Coordinating all processes between the airline and Civil Aviation Authorities.
Qualifications and Work Experience
- Minimum qualification – Diploma in Travel and Tourism (IATA) or equivalent from a recognized institution.
- At least 3 years’ experience in aviation industry and those with Check-in know how will have added advantage.
